Abstract

The cultivation of the vine in Galicia (NW of Spain) has the particularity that it is carried out fundamentally in the valleys and slopes of rivers. This results in a high incidence of cryptogamic diseases. For this reason, copper-based fungicides have been applied to prevent or cure these diseases. This continuous application over the years caused Cu to accumulate in these soils, mainly in the superficial layers. On the other hand, due to the high slopes where this crop is planted, erosion phenomena are important and as a consequence the surrounding waters come into contact with sediments with high concentrations of Cu (more than the soils from which they come). This can negatively affect aquatic organisms that are subjected to high concentrations of Cu. Finally, soil microorganisms can also be negatively affected and even other crops that are later planted in the vineyard, due to changes in land use, which can negatively affect the production and quality of agricultural products.
